2016 XCD to MXN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2016

During 2016, the XCD to MXN ex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on November 12, valuing the pair at 7.7125.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on May 1, dropping to 6.3568.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 1.3557 MXN.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 6.6744 to the December average rate of 7.5987, the exchange rate registered a net change of 13.85% (reflecting a strengthening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2016 high of 7.7125 was up 19.92% compared to the 2015 peak of 6.4316,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.

Monthly Breakdown

Statistical summary for each calendar month.

Month High Low Average
January 6.9078 6.3715 6.6744
February 7.0617 6.7024 6.8346
March 6.6549 6.3950 6.5254
April 6.6025 6.3569 6.4702
May 6.8434 6.3568 6.7078
June 7.0655 6.7411 6.9047
July 6.9922 6.7883 6.8758
August 7.0072 6.6995 6.8484
September 7.3593 6.7931 7.1137
October 7.1874 6.8671 7.0151
November 7.7125 6.8091 7.4415
December 7.6816 7.5020 7.5987
